Entry Level Entry Requirements
STPM A pass in STPM or its equivalent, with a minimum Grade C+ (GP 2.33) in any 2 subjects, and credits in Mathematics and a pass in English at SPM level
STAM A pass in STAM, with a minimum of Grade Jayyid and a credit in Mathematics at SPM Level or its equivalent.
A-Level Pass A-Level with 2Ds and a credit in Mathematics and pass English at SPM Level or its equivalent
Foundation Matriculation / Foundation Certificate from any PPT recognised by the Ministry of Education or government of Malaysia with CGPA 2.5 and pass SPM with credit in Mathematics and a pass in English
UEC 5 subjects at grade B including a credit in Mathematics and English OR a credit in SPM Mathematics and English
SACE Minimum ATAR of 55 AND SPM credit in Maths and a pass in English
NSW (HSC) 10 unit with ATAR of 55 AND SPM credit in Maths and a pass in English
CPU 6 passes with an average of 55
Tertiary Entrance Examination (TEE) 4 subjects with ATAR of 55 AND SPM credit in Maths and a pass in English
Australian Year 12 4 subjects with ATAR of 55 AND SPM credit in Maths and a pass in English
Diploma Diploma in the relevant field from other institutions recognised by the government of Malaysia with CGPA ≥ 2.50
Matriculation/Pre-University Completion of Matriculation/Pre-University programme with minimum CGPA 2.50, and credits in Mathematics at SPM level
Others Other equivalent qualifications as recognised by the government of Malaysia

Note: International students are subject to meet entry requirements that reflect similar qualifications and experience as stated above.

  • This is a three-year degree programme which integrates the field of banking and finance. The programme structure has incorporated two Islamic Banking and Finance modules since Malaysia is a well-known hub for Islamic Banking.
  • There will be an opportunity for students to participate in the Semester Abroad Programme (SAP) with the University of Hertfordshire, in the UK for 1 semester during the 3 year period.
  • An internship at the end of Year 2 will provide students with exposure to the banking and finance sectors to prepare them better for Year 3 modules and their future careers in this field.
